Astute's Renewables Team is partnering with a UK based renewable energy company who specialises in the development, construction and operation of utility scale solar projects, to recruit a HV Design Engineer to support with commercial-scale and utility-scale projects.
The HV Design Engineer role comes with a Salary up to £70,000 + car allowance, healthcare and flexible, hybrid working.
